State Counselor and Foreign Minister Wang Yi (right) shakes hands with Philippine Foreign Affairs Secretary Alan Peter Cayetano before their meeting at the Diaoyutai State Guesthouse in Beijing on Wednesday.[Photo by Wang Jing/China Daily] China-Philippines ties are in the best shape they've ever been, and Philippine President Rodrigo Duterte will visit China in April to attend the Boao Forum for Asia's annual conference, State Councilor and Foreign Minister Wang Yi said. China welcomes Duterte's upcoming trip, and it will further promote the development of ties, Wang said in a joint news conference on Wednesday with visiting Philippine Foreign Secretary Alan Peter Cayetano following their talk. Cayetano arrived Wednesday and will remain in China through Sunday. He is the first foreign minister to visit since the new lineup of China's central government took office. Wang told reporters the two sides agreed on Wednesday to boost dialogue and cooperation on maritime affairs and advance cooperation in areas such as the exploitation of oil and gas. Regarding cooperation with the Belt and Road Initiative, Wang said Beijing is willing to work more with Manila and boost the synergy in their development strategies to better benefit their people. The two neighbors will convert negative momentum of South China Sea disputes into a positive force that boosts relations, Wang said. Cayetano said the relations are in a golden era, his talk with Wang on Wednesday was productive and the great dialogue between the two sides should be furthered. Despite their differences, the two countries will advance their cooperation in areas including security, he said. In August, the Philippines will take the chair of the coordinating country moderating ties between China and the Association of Southeast Asian Nations. China will work with the Philippine government to ensure the success of a number of events, such as the commemoration of the 15th anniversary of China-ASEAN strategic partnership, Wang said. China is now the Philippines' largest trade partner, largest source of imports and its fourth-largest export destination. As part of the frequent high level exchanges between Beijing and Manila, President Xi Jinping and Duterte met twice last year. Bilateral trade reached $51.2 billion last year, a year-on-year increase of 8.5 percent. China has become the Philippines' second-largest source of foreign visitors, and close to 1 million trips were made by Chinese to the country last year. Zhao Jianhua, Chinese ambassador to the Philippines, told China News Service earlier this month that the two countries are pushing for cooperation on more programs and it is believed that more cooperative projects will be initiated this year. SEOUL -?Republic of Korea (ROK) President Moon Jae-in and his US counterpart Donald Trump held a telephone conversation Thursday night over possible preliminary talks between the United States and the Democratic People's Republic of Korea (DPRK), Yonhap news agency reported.The phone talks between Moon and Trump, the first in about a month, were held at around 10 pm local time (1300 GMT), Yoon Young-chan, senior press secretary for the ROK president, was quoted as saying.Moon explained to Trump that the DPRK had shown its willingness to talk with the United States, persuading the US president to get into an exploratory dialogue with Pyongyang to figure out what the DPRK intends to do while keeping a stance of maximum pressure on the Asian country.A high-ranking DPRK delegation to the closing ceremony of the 23rd Winter Olympics, which was held Sunday in ROK's east county of Pyeongchang, conveyed top DPRK leader Kim Jong-un's message that Pyongyang had enough willingness to hold a dialogue with Washington.Kim Yong-chol, a vice chairman of the Central Committee of the ruling Workers' Party of Korea who led the DPRK delegation, said doors are open for talks with the United States, raising a possibility for preliminary talks between Pyongyang and Washington.The DPRK leader had sent his younger sister Kim Yo-jong to the Olympic opening ceremony. The younger Kim met with Moon, extending the DPRK leader's invitation to the ROK president to visit Pyongyang at a convenient time.In response, Moon told the younger Kim that the two Koreas should create conditions to realize the possible third inter-Korean summit, asking the DPRK side to more actively engage in a dialogue with the United States.The first inter-Korean summit was held in Pyongyang in 2000, followed by the second one there in 2007.
